A revision of the genusOrosiusDistant (Hemiptera: Cicadellidae) based on male genitalia and DNA barcoding

Abstract: A morphological and molecular review of the genus Orosius Distant (Deltocephalinae: Opsiini) was undertaken using male genitalia and DNA barcoding. We recognise 14 valid species of the genus, of which two were indeterminate, based on females only and recognised only by DNA barcodes. Orosius argentatus (Evans) stat. rev. is removed from synonymy with Orosius orientalis (Matsumura) after DNA barcoding demonstrated that the two species are distinct; small but consistent differences in the male genitalia are also … Show more
